Waverly's humid subtropical climate leads to frequent rainfall, which can overwhelm drainage systems and lead to sewage overflows. The high humidity also accelerates mold growth in water-damaged areas, increasing health risks.

Blackwater exposure in Waverly poses serious health risks, including bacterial infections and respiratory issues. Immediate cleanup is essential to prevent long-term health complications.
